Pakistan Targets Key Taliban Posts: Khyber, Qoumi Sar, and Khawar Hit in Counter-Offensive

Pakistan’s Armed Forces have successfully executed a series of decisive counterattacks in response to unprovoked aggression by Afghan Taliban forces along the Pakistan-Afghanistan border. The operations, which are part of Operation Ghazab Lil Haq, have resulted in significant damage to Taliban military positions, including key outposts in the Khyber region.

In a series of well-coordinated and impactful strikes, Pakistan’s military targeted and inflicted heavy damage to Taliban positions, including the Khyber Post, Qoumi Sar Complex, and Khawar Post. Security sources have confirmed that these posts, which serve as strategic hubs for Taliban operations in the region, were significantly weakened through the use of precision strikes.
